Description

This well maintained center hall colonial in Ashbrooke is move-in ready! Along with a neutral décor and beautiful hardwood flooring on much of the main floor, there is a feeling of calmness and warmth as soon as you step into the foyer. In addition to the formal dining and living rooms, your eyes wander through to an updated spacious kitchen with granite countertops, tiled backsplash, kitchen bay window, and island. The family room is open to the eat-in-kitchen area and is complete with a fireplace, beamed ceiling, and newer hardwood floors. Off the main kitchen are a powder room and the conveniently located office and laundry rooms, which provide extra built-in cabinetry and shoe storage. Upstairs the large Master suite includes a remodeled bath with fresh maple cabinetry, corian countertops, and beautiful tilework. Three additional bedrooms share a hall bath with white cabinets and skylight overhead. The fully finished lower level provides plenty of entertainment space with newer carpeting while a separate multi-purpose room allows for crafts or recreation and is covered in tile flooring. A separate utility area includes two hot water tanks, shelving, and additional crawlspace storage. Many other updates are found throughout the home including new six panel doors on the upper and main levels, new garage door and opener, and the French doors leading to a beautiful concrete stamped patio. Attention to details and simplified spaces make this appealing home a true gem!

7603 Bendleton Dr, Hudson, OH 44236 is a 4 bedroom, 3 bathroom, 2,618 sqft single-family home built in 1993. This property is not currently available for sale. 7603 Bendleton Dr was last sold on Aug 25, 2017 for $366,500. The current Trulia Estimate for 7603 Bendleton Dr is $563,300.
